Determine the ratio of the lengths of an iron rod and an aluminium rod such that the difference in their lengths remains independent of temperature. The coefficients of linear expansion for iron and aluminium are 12 10⁻⁶ ^ C ⁻¹ and 23 10⁻⁶ ^ C ⁻¹ respectively.

Step-by-step solution
Let L₁ and L₂ be the lengths of the iron and aluminium rods respectively. Let ₁ and ₂ be their coefficients of linear expansion. The change in length for a temperature change T is given by L = L T . For the difference in lengths to remain independent of temperature, the change in length of both rods must be equal. L₁ = L₂ L₁ ₁ T = L₂ ₂ T L₁ ₁ = L₂ ₂ L₁ L₂ = ₂ ₁ Substituting the given values, ₁ = 12 10⁻⁶ ^ C ⁻¹ and ₂ = 23 10⁻⁶ ^ C ⁻¹ : L₁ L₂ = 23 10⁻⁶ 12 10⁻⁶ = 23 12 The ratio of their lengths is 23 : 12 .
